Is 02 7238 3150 / 0272383150 a Scam?

Recent reports indicate that the phone number 02 7238 3150 is associated with a deceptive calling operation posing as Visa. Users have noted receiving automated messages claiming to verify fraudulent transactions, significantly raising suspicions about the legitimacy of this number.

What Are The Details?

On 4 February 2025, one user shared their experience stating, "I received a recorded message that claimed to be from Visa, saying they wanted to verify some transactions. I did not provide any personal information." This type of scam falls under the category of financial fraud, where scammers often impersonate legitimate financial institutions to extract personal details or financial information from unsuspecting victims.

Understanding the Scam

The scam typically involves an automated phone call that attempts to create a sense of urgency around potential unauthorized transactions. The aim is to lure the target into providing sensitive data, such as credit card numbers or other personal information, under the guise of safeguarding their account.

How to Handle Calls From 02 7238 3150

  • Do Not Engage: If you receive a call from this number, do not interact with the automated system. Hang up immediately.
  • Verify Independently: If you have any concerns regarding your Visa account, contact Visa directly using verified contact numbers from their official website.
  • Report the Call: Consider reporting the number to the Australian Competition and Consumer Commission (ACCC) or through Reverseau to help warn others.
